Output 652fc7af015499fb54e858531734e77b66f41f64cbfe629cd26ce86b96c5129e:0

value
360009056
script pubkey
OP_0 OP_PUSHBYTES_20 680a64662f9132aee50b1e572ec3738232f1bb70
address
ltc1qdq9xge30jye2aegtretjasmnsge0rwmszc4g3s
transaction
652fc7af015499fb54e858531734e77b66f41f64cbfe629cd26ce86b96c5129e
spent
true